A quick background dome I printed for my openscan mini (https://en.openscan.eu/openscan-mini) to make background removal easier. I was inspired by a post by u/Krynn71 on reddit/r/openscan .

I printed in green pla as it is easy to key and remove so is commonly used as a background. I plan on also experimenting with white.

I advise that the platform for your scanned object is printed in the same color as the dome, so that it blends in.

I may further revise the dome to improve how it is attached to the openscan mini. This design currently it sits on the platform, with a small lip to catch the edge. I also secure mine with two pieces of double stick tape. There are also small aestetic things I would like to fix, but it is functional as is.

The dome requires support at this time.
